The Ultimate Guide to MERN Stack Development Services

In the ever-evolving digital landscape, businesses need to stay ahead by utilizing the latest technologies to build scalable, efficient, and user-friendly applications. The MERN stack development services have emerged as one of the most powerful and popular approaches to creating modern web applications. With a combination of MongoDB, Express.js, React, and Node.js, the MERN stack provides an efficient, end-to-end solution that addresses both the front-end and back-end development needs of modern applications.

This guide will take you through the essential aspects of MERN stack development services, how it can benefit your business, and why choosing the right development agency is crucial for your project’s success. We will also explore how integrating blockchain app development services and partnering with a mobile app development agency can further enhance your application’s functionality and security.

What Is the MERN Stack?

The MERN stack is a collection of four technologies that work seamlessly together to create robust, high-performance web applications. These technologies are:

  1. MongoDB: A NoSQL database that uses a document-oriented structure, making it highly flexible and scalable for modern web apps. It stores data in JSON-like format, which aligns perfectly with JavaScript’s data structure.

  2. Express.js: A web application framework built on top of Node.js, Express.js simplifies the development of server-side logic, routing, and APIs. It handles HTTP requests, middleware, and makes web app development faster and more efficient.

  3. React: A powerful JavaScript library used for building dynamic and interactive user interfaces. React’s component-based architecture allows for the creation of reusable UI elements, improving both development speed and user experience.

  4. Node.js: A JavaScript runtime environment for building scalable and high-performance backend services. It enables full-stack development in JavaScript, ensuring that both the client-side and server-side of your application work seamlessly together.

Together, these technologies create a robust and scalable solution that allows businesses to create modern, responsive, and feature-rich applications.

Why Choose MERN Stack Development Services?

  1. Single Language for Both Front-End and Back-End

One of the standout benefits of the MERN stack development services is that it uses JavaScript for both the front-end (React) and back-end (Node.js). This simplifies the development process since your development team only needs to work with one language. The result is faster development, easier maintenance, and more efficient collaboration between front-end and back-end developers.

  1. Scalability and Flexibility

The MERN stack is known for its scalability, making it an ideal choice for businesses looking to grow their applications over time. MongoDB’s NoSQL database can handle large volumes of data and can scale horizontally, making it easy to add more resources as your application grows.

React provides a highly responsive front-end, while Node.js ensures that the back-end can handle high traffic and concurrent users without compromising performance. Whether you’re building a small app or a large enterprise-level solution, the MERN stack is flexible enough to meet your needs.

  1. Real-Time Data Handling

Modern web applications often require real-time data processing, whether it’s for social media, messaging apps, or live updates. Node.js, with its non-blocking I/O model, is perfect for applications that need to process multiple requests simultaneously without any delay.

By integrating the MERN stack with blockchain app development services, you can create decentralized applications (DApps) that not only process real-time data but also offer enhanced security and transparency. This is especially useful for industries like finance, healthcare, and supply chain management.

  1. Faster Development and Lower Costs

Because the MERN stack uses JavaScript throughout the entire development process, businesses can save time and reduce costs by eliminating the need to hire separate front-end and back-end developers with expertise in different programming languages. The MERN stack development services provide a fast track for building web applications, meaning quicker time-to-market and lower overall development costs.

  1. Open-Source and Community-Driven

All the technologies in the MERN stack are open-source, which means they are free to use and regularly updated by their active communities. This ensures that your web app remains up-to-date with the latest features, security patches, and best practices.

Moreover, the vast community of developers around MongoDB, Express.js, React, and Node.js means that there is always help available when needed, whether it’s for troubleshooting, exploring new features, or seeking guidance.

Integrating Blockchain App Development with MERN Stack

The combination of MERN stack development services and blockchain app development services offers a powerful solution for businesses that require secure, transparent, and decentralized applications. Blockchain’s ability to provide immutability, traceability, and data security complements the MERN stack’s ability to handle dynamic and real-time data, making this integration particularly valuable in sectors such as:

  • Financial Services: For creating decentralized finance (DeFi) apps and digital wallets.

  • Supply Chain: For improving traceability and transparency of goods and services.

  • Healthcare: For secure sharing of medical data between authorized parties.

Blockchain also helps in reducing the risks of fraud and enhancing the security of transactions. By combining MERN stack development services with blockchain app development, businesses can create a complete solution that ensures data integrity and offers an unparalleled level of security.

Why You Need a Mobile App Development Agency for MERN Stack Apps

While the MERN stack is powerful for building web applications, many businesses also want to extend their presence on mobile devices. A mobile app development agency can help integrate your MERN stack web app with mobile platforms like iOS and Android.

By using technologies like React Native, businesses can create cross-platform mobile applications that share the same codebase as the web app, making the development process faster and more cost-effective. This ensures that users have a consistent experience across web and mobile, while also leveraging the scalability and performance of the MERN stack.

Additionally, a mobile app development agency can help you ensure that your mobile app integrates seamlessly with other technologies like blockchain, providing a secure, mobile-friendly solution for your users.

At Esferasoft Solutions Pvt. Ltd., we specialize in providing high-quality MERN stack development services that cater to businesses of all sizes. Our team of experienced developers uses the full potential of the MERN stack to create scalable, responsive, and feature-rich applications that drive business growth.

We also offer blockchain app development services to help you build secure and decentralized applications, and our expertise in mobile app development ensures that your application is fully optimized for mobile devices.

 

If you are looking for a reliable partner to develop your next web or mobile application, Esferasoft Solutions Pvt. Ltd. is here to help. Contact us today to learn more about our MERN stack development services and how we can help your business succeed.